在我的CI管道中出现npm install错误403 Forbidden

ne5o7dgx  于 12个月前  发布在  其他
关注(0)|答案(1)|浏览(137)

npm install失败与这下面的403错误信息

$ npm install
npm ERR! code E403
npm ERR! 403 403 Forbidden - GET https://<my-private-jforg-registry>/zone.js/-/zone.js-0.13.1.tgz
npm ERR! 403 In most cases, you or one of your dependencies are requesting

我在CI环境中使用以下.npmrc配置:

registry=https://<my-private-jforg-registry>
//<my-private-jforg-registry>:_password=${CI_NPM_REGISTRY_PASSWORD}
//<my-private-jforg-registry>:username=${CI_NPM_REGISTRY_USERNAME}
//<my-private-jforg-registry>:${CI_NPM_REGISTRY_MAIL}
//<my-private-jforg-registry>:always-auth=true

为什么npm试图从我的私有注册表中检索zone.js
当我执行npm whoami时,我可以看到我成功登录,我已经清理了npm缓存
有什么建议吗

fnx2tebb

fnx2tebb1#

如果您使用虚拟仓库,而Jfrog没有找到您的软件包,它会检查本地仓库。我想这个回收站没有权限。

相关问题